A history of organized crime in Warren and Trumbull County, featuring stories on Jimmy Munsene, the notorious Farah Brothers, Detroit Mobster Frank Cammarata, Anthony Tony Dope Delsanger and others.
About the Author: Allan R.
May is an organized crime historian from Cleveland, Ohio.
May began his writing career with a brief stint working for the Dean of organized crime writers, Jerry Capeci, at his popular Gangland News website.
May moved on to write for Rick Porello's American Mafia.
com, Court TV's Crime Library and Crime Magazine.
This is May's third book.
The first was Mob Stories, a compilation of his columns that appeared at American Mafia.
The second was Gangland Gotham: New York's Notorious Mob Bosses.
May has taught classes on the history of organized crime at Cuyahoga Community College's Senior Adult Education Program and gives lectures throughout northeastern Ohio.
May is the historian at Lake View Cemetery and is on its Speaker's Bureau.
